Indoor Environmental Quality Lab, University of Sydney

For over four decades Professor Richard de Dear has focused his research career on defining what occupants want and need from their built environments, and assessing the performance of buildings in terms of meeting those requirements. He is currently the most highly cited active researcher in thermal comfort, with over 210 peer-reviewed papers in the SCOPUS database, as well as several monographs on the subject. Within that body of research it is his adaptive model of thermal comfort that’s had the greatest impact, not just on the research community but also on the design and operation of actual buildings. His adaptive model underpins the American Society of Heating and the Refrigerating and Air Conditioning Engineers’ thermal comfort standard, ASHRAE 55-2020, which in turn, informs several national thermal comfort standards around the world.
